Meet Dr. Sarah Berger
Licensed Clinical Psychologist, Founder
I’m Dr. Sarah Berger, a licensed clinical psychologist with more than 15 years of experience supporting children, teens, adults, and families as they navigate anxiety, chronic illness, and life transitions.
Much of my work centers on individuals who feel overwhelmed, unheard, or exhausted by the medical system, people searching for answers, adjusting to chronic symptoms, or carrying the emotional strain of long-term uncertainty.
I also work extensively with parents who want support in understanding their child’s big emotions, behaviors, or developmental needs.
My goal is to help you feel genuinely supported and to give you tools that help you move through the world with a greater sense of understanding, confidence, and connection.
Over the years, my work has expanded, and I now focus on:
- Health Psychology – Supporting children, teens and adults with chronic illness through coping strategies, lifestyle adjustments, and identity support
- Anxiety Treatment – Using CBT and ACT to help clients manage worry, perfectionism, and stress
- Child & Adolescent Therapy – Helping kids and teens with anxiety, depression, ADHD, and emotion regulation
- Parent Consultation – Partnering with caregivers to strengthen family relationships and better understand their child’s behavior
Education & Training
- Ph.D. in Medical & Clinical Psychology
- Clinical internship at Boston Children’s Hospital, Harvard Medical School
- Clinical trainings in numerous hospitals and outpatient clinics specializing in chronic illness and pediatric psychology
Ariana Bliss-Pryor
Licensed Master Social Worker, Child & Adolescent Specialist
I’m Ariana Bliss-Pryor, a licensed master social worker specializing in therapy with children, adolescents, and young adults. I support clients navigating a wide range of challenges, including:
- Anxiety and stress
- ADHD and emotion regulation
- Identity development
- Trauma
- Adoption-related experiences
- Neurodiversity
Education & Training
- Master of Social Work (Clinical Concentration) – The Catholic University of America
- Certified Greenspan Floortime Specialist – Using the Greenspan Floortime Approach® to support neurodivergent children, including those on the autism spectrum and with developmental delays
- Clinical Internship – Barker Adoption Foundation, providing trauma-informed therapy to adopted children and teens
Therapeutic Style
I believe therapy should be warm, engaging, and tailored to each child’s unique needs. My approach integrates:
-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)
- Narrative Therapy
- Mindfulness practices
- Play therapy techniques
My goal is always to create a supportive, culturally responsive environment that honors every client’s story and strengths.

Our Services
Therapy for Chronic Illness
We provide a safe space where you don’t have to explain or justify your experience. Using approaches like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), we help clients of all ages find ways to cope, make lifestyle adjustments, and build a meaningful life, even in the presence of pain or uncertainty.
Therapy for Anxiety, Stress & Life Transitions (Adults)
Anxiety, stress, and perfectionism can take over daily life, leaving you feeling stuck, drained, or disconnected. We work with adults to build resilience, manage stress more effectively, and navigate major life transitions with clarity and confidence. Our therapy is warm, collaborative, and grounded in proven strategies.
Child & Teen Therapy
Children and teens often face big feelings, school pressures, and social challenges that can feel too big to manage alone. We work directly with kids (ages 7 and up) and collaborate with parents to address issues like anxiety, depression, ADHD, and emotion regulation. For younger children, we provide parent-focused support to guide families through developmental challenges.
Parent Consultation
Parenting doesn’t come with a manual, and sometimes you just need a space to sort through challenges, explore what’s behind your child’s behavior, and get practical strategies that actually work. We partner with parents to strengthen relationships, build confidence, and make family life feel a little less overwhelming.
Admissions Testing
We offer WPPSI-IV and WISC-V cognitive assessments required by many private and independent schools. Testing is conducted in a child-friendly, supportive environment that helps children feel comfortable and confident. Reports are clear, professional, and delivered promptly to both families and schools.
